3 tricks to investing in the Miami real estate market in 2022 

Florida has an excellent range of real estate opportunities that will make you want to move to Miami this year although for those who are not looking for a permanent home this is a great time to invest in South Florida.

1- Be clear about your investment objective
To set an investment goal you must first be clear about the criteria for making decisions. This means that you should develop a plan that helps you evaluate the costs and benefits of an investment project. It is also necessary to understand that these indices will help you channel decisions so that actions fit real estate objectives.

Among the most common objectives are:

Generate an income
This objective is based on the generation of monthly income through the initial investment. In real estate this is understood as renting and renting houses or apartments and is one of the main sources of housing in Florida today. Profits from residential rentals are common for foreign buyers who don’t want to move to Florida.

Capital conservation
To retain capital, it is necessary to minimize the risk of loss and maintain purchasing power. This is achieved through investment in order that the return should not be lower than the rate of inflation, so strategies must be implemented in case of risks. In real estate this translates to capital investment to avoid losses due to lack of maintenance and repairs to the property.
Capital appreciation

To achieve this goal, strategies need to be established to increase the value of our home. Bathroom renovations, roofs and different interventions can be carried out to obtain long-term capital gains. This goal is applied by fix and flip investors and other market trends looking for profitability in their real estate projects. Also, one of the direct consequences of investing under this perspective is the growth of the luxury real estate market.

2- Consider the surplus value

Capital gain is the monetary difference between the initial purchase price and the selling price. In the real estate of Miami, an example may be the pre-sale purchase of a house or apartment in South Florida. This real estate opportunity can increase its value if there are renovations and other types of interventions that add value to the property.

There are also factors that influence, but we cannot control, as they are: security, technological development and growth of the area, proximity to schools, shopping centers and hospitals, among others. That is why it is important to study very well the market and the area where the property will be acquired, since it can bring benefits to the surplus value of the property.

3- Pre-sale or batch purchase

Another trick to investing in 2022 will be to acquire lots and/or pre-sale properties. Purchasing a lot of land corresponds to a lower cost than purchasing several properties. Currently in South Florida there are some lots to sell, which is a very good opportunity if you are looking for a short-term return. This means that if you buy and then sell land for the construction of houses or a building you will get more profits according to the development value of the area. Therefore, many investors and real estate agencies are opting for this type of investment because it allows them to set medium-term goals
